Transaction 62e3683937c990ea20547bafc10bf9bded377f4774c6a76a848ea9d62c084e64

1 Input
2 Outputs
  • 62e3683937c990ea20547bafc10bf9bded377f4774c6a76a848ea9d62c084e64:0
  • value  1280610
    address  18be8Z8g2bkyPy3B1x2TrFuZke34rBsUwA
  • 62e3683937c990ea20547bafc10bf9bded377f4774c6a76a848ea9d62c084e64:1
  • value  3859590
    address  1CwfQrfL5FPHr7yPSn7LNFhavoXW3yabzo